Mattel outlines 3%–6% net sales growth for 2026 as it acquires Mattel163 and invests $150M in digital and strategic initiatives

Mattel has reached agreement with NetEase to acquire full ownership of Mattel163 mobile games studio for $380 million valuation, with $159 million purchase price for NetEase's 50% interest
